Around the World in Eighty Days is a classic adventure novel by the French writer Jules Verne, published in 1873.

In the story, Phileas Fogg of London, a rich British gentleman living in solitude attempts to circumnavigate the world in 80 days.

Fogg departs from London by train at 8:45 p.m. on 2 October and he will have to return by this same time on 21 December, 80 days later.

Following the publication of the English translation, many people have tried to follow in the footsteps of Fogg’s fictional circumnavigation, often within self-imposed constraints.
